The custom extruded tubing market is undergoing a significant transition driven by material advancements, strict regulatory frameworks, and smart automation. This whitepaper analyzes critical growth drivers, procurement challenges, and technological solutions.
Modern applications—especially in the medical device field—require catheters with multiple internal channels (lumens) to route fluids, guide wires, and electrical lines simultaneously. Extruding profiles with internal walls thinner than 0.05 mm requires state-of-the-art die designs and exceptional melt pressure stability. This prevents wall collapse or cross-talk between lumens, ensuring consistency over thousands of production meters.
While PVC and PE remain basic materials, high-growth sectors now demand processing capabilities for advanced engineering plastics like TPV, fluoropolymers (FEP, PTFE), Pebax, and multi-layer Polyamides (PA11/PA12). Extruding these materials requires specialized screw geometries, precise bimetallic barrels, and dynamic heating controls to manage shear stress and prevent material degradation.
Modern extrusion lines must run autonomously with minimal operator intervention. Real-time laser OD (Outer Diameter) gauges and ultrasonic wall-thickness monitors feed measurements back to the extruder and puller. The system automatically adjusts screw speeds or puller rates to compensate for minor variations, ensuring high yields and minimal material waste.
Procurement teams face challenges beyond purchasing machinery: they require long-term reliability, compliance with regional safety laws, and high efficiency to keep operating costs low.
Purchasing decisions are increasingly focused on operational efficiency. BAOD designs high-efficiency single-screw extruders that consume less energy per kilogram of processed material. High-quality bimetallic barrels extend maintenance intervals, reducing downtime in continuous 24/7 manufacturing environments.
All BAOD systems are engineered to meet global compliance standards. We integrate CE-compliant electrical cabinets, safety interlocks, emergency stops, and shielded cabling. For medical operations, our machinery uses oil-free cooling zones and medical-grade materials, simplifying cleanroom integration.
Rapid changes in consumer demand require versatile manufacturing lines. Our modular die heads and quick-clamp systems allow manufacturers to switch profiles—such as moving from smooth tubes to corrugated hoses—with minimal down-time, helping operators adapt to new product requirements.
In today's global market, downtime must be resolved quickly. BAOD incorporates ethernet-capable PLC controllers, allowing our engineers to securely diagnose issues remotely, run software updates, and optimize processing parameters from our tech centers directly to your plant.

Technical Specs & InquiryCustomized extrusion machinery is required to meet the distinct performance, safety, and compliance requirements of different industries.
Under-the-hood fluid delivery systems require resistance to high temperatures, pressure, and chemical exposure. Our multi-layer co-extrusion lines are configured to process PA11, PA12, and TPV, producing lightweight, chemical-resistant fluid lines. This helps automotive manufacturers meet safety and weight reduction targets.
Precision catheters, IV lines, and respiratory circuits require strict compliance and consistent tolerances. Our medical tube extrusion lines feature oil-free stainless steel downstream components, precision cleanroom designs, and advanced closed-loop outer diameter controls. This ensures reliable dimensions and high-yield rates for medical device manufacturers.
High-strength protection conduits and mining detonating tubes require durable designs and reliable wall thickness. Our heavy-duty single-screw extruders and specialized winding systems are engineered to process high-molecular-weight polymers. This produces tubing capable of withstanding harsh environmental and physical conditions.
